Primary Job Purpose

The Process Improvement Consultant (Health Equity Programs) plays a key role on the Health Equity delivery team by coordinating and delivering on Cambia\'s health equity strategy to improve equitable health outcomes for our members. This role is responsible for supporting health equity initiatives and projects through advanced project management, process improvement and change management methods.

Responsible for delivering on competitive goals and objectives.

Cambia is serious about advancing health equity for our health plan members. The Health Equity team is looking for an individual who is passionate about using data and strong project management & process improvement skills to execute and deliver on goals.

General Functions and Outcomes

  • Works closely with health equity program leaders and stakeholders to ensure program goals are achieved.
  • Manage a portfolio of initiatives and projects. Prepares and presents project plans and status reports to organizational leadership, project teams and client/customer groups.
  • Responsible for initiative outcomes through effective project planning, process improvement facilitation, and stakeholder engagement and communication
  • Define, collect and analyze metrics to ensure projects are on target.
  • Proactively recommend courses of action to promote improved member experience and outcomes.
  • Stays current on health equity developments and priorities across the industry.
  • Ensures timely resolution of problems within the scope of the assignment.
  • Performs data collection, research, analysis and reporting in support of health equity programming.
  • Assists in the development of health-equity focused, culturally-specific or - responsive trainings and provide technical assistance to teams in implementing processes and evaluation techniques.
  • Prepares program communications and updates for distribution to various audiences.

Normally to be proficient in the competencies listed above:

Process Improvement Consultant I (Health Equity Programs) would have a/an bachelor\'s degree in healthcare related field and two years of experience in supporting healthcare improvement initiatives, data analysis, or a similar position or equivalent combination of education and experience.

Process Improvement Consultant II would have a/an Bachelor\'s degree in Business Administration and six years of experience in leading, developing and managing process improvement initiatives, process analysis, or a similar position or equivalent combination of education and experience.

The expected hiring range for a Process Improvement Consultant I is \$95,000 - \$110,000 for a Process Improvement Consultant II is \$110,000 - \$120,000 depending on skills, experience, education, and training; relevant licensure / certifications; performance history; and work location. The bonus target for these positions is 15%. The current full salary range for the Process Improvement Consultant I role is \$85,000 - 140,000 for Process Improvement Consultant II, is \$103,000 - \$168,000.#LI-remote
